I love Starfox Adventures far too much for my own good.

As you can probably guess, this was inspired by the number or times Fox McCloud's strength was called into play during his mission on Dinosaur Planet and how it probably helped him build up his power so that when it came to it, he wouldn't drop Krystal.

Whilst it wouldn't be something he wouldn't consciously would think about, you can't help but wonder if the Krazoa Spirits had a sneaky hand to play.
